We all realize that smart summer skincare includes using a sunscreen (SPF 15 or higher). But if you haven’t always been faithful in using a screen and your skin shows damage from sun exposure, here are three things you can do to help repair or even reverse some of the effects.
Exfoliate
Dry dead skin cells can linger on the face and make your skin appear to be blotchy or uneven. Exfoliation also allows your skin to absorb other skin treatments better. Many exfoliating facial scrubs are available to help remove these skin cells and reveal the healthier newer cells beneath.
Lighten Your Skin
A skin lightener can help make dark spots or unwanted accumulations of color caused by hyperpigmentation become less pronounced to help even out your skin tone.
Moisturize
The sun can be very drying to your skin and you must combat this by making sure you are replenishing the moisture that it robs.
